Context:

  • Echocardiography is a key diagnostic tool for assessing cardiac structure and function.
  • Data acquisition and interpretation during echocardiographic examinations can lead to diagnostic errors.
  • Understanding characteristic patterns and potential pitfalls is crucial for accurate diagnosis.

Purpose:

  • To identify and discuss common echocardiographic patterns associated with specific cardiac conditions.
  • To highlight potential diagnostic pitfalls in the evaluation of the mitral valve, left ventricle, and septa.
  • To explain the influence of respiration on echocardiographic examination performance and interpretation.

Summary:

  • This paper reviews characteristic echocardiographic findings for various mitral valve and ventricular septum abnormalities.
  • It details common errors and misinterpretations in echocardiographic data acquisition and recording.
  • The influence of respiration on echocardiography and diagnostic challenges are discussed with illustrative examples.
